NFA announces Issues and Answers meeting in San Francisco

NFA will hold the first "Issues and Answers" meeting of 2006 on March 7 in San Francisco. The meeting is scheduled from 1:00 to 3:00 p.m. at the Grand Hyatt San Francisco, 345 Stockton Street.

"Issues and Answers" is a series of Member meetings NFA conducts at various locations around the country. NFA staff members lead discussions of current issues in the futures industry and provide updates on the latest rules and regulations. At the San Francisco meeting, there will be a special breakout session for CPOs regarding mandatory electronic filing of pool financial statements using EasyFile and proposed changes to financial statement filing requirements.
